James Madison Elementary School (Closed 2023)

1309 Madison Rd
Manistee, MI 49660
(School attendance zone shown in map)
James Madison Elementary School serves 125 students in grades Prekindergarten-1. 
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 80-89% (which was approximately equal to the Michigan state average of 80%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 80-89% (which was approximately equal to the Michigan state average of 80%).
The student:teacher ratio of 18:1 was higher than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
